Treehouse has residential accreditation with the Office of the Children's Guardian and currently provides Short Term Emergency Placements (STEP) and Individual Placement Arrangements (IPA).
Body (once expanded): Since 2014, Treehouse has been supporting young people in care throughout NSW. We’re create 'innovative families' that unite trained professionals with children and young people who have endured trauma, neglect, or abuse. Working closely with young people in our care, we guide them on their journey towards healing from their past experiences and create a secure environment where they can establish connections, build trust, and gradually move away from survival mode.

Ladybug Counselling & NDIS
Working collaboratively with Treehouse Innovative Families, Ladybug Counselling is registered under the NDIA to provide NDIS clients with short and long-term therapeutic supports across NSW.
Ladybug Counselling is registered under the National Disability Insurance Agency (NDIA) to provide short and long-term therapeutic supports across NSW.
we focus on strengthening the ability of NDIS participants to live at home, build life skills, participate in the community and access a broad system of supports.
